Contents:
Input-output formalism for few-photon transport
Quadrature-squeezed light from emitters in optical nanostructures
Coupling of quantum emitters to plasmonic nanoguides
Controlled interaction of single nitrogen vacancy centers with surface plasmons
Hyperbolic metamaterials for single-photon sources and nanolasers
Strong coupling between organic molecules and plasmonic nanostructures
Polariton condensation in organic semiconductors
Plasmon particle array lasers
Surface plasmon enhanced Schottky detectors
Antenna-coupled tunnel junctions
Spontaneous emission in nonlocal metamaterials with spatial dispersion
Nonlocal response in plasmonic nanostructures
Landau damping: the ultimate limit of field confinement and enhancement in plasmonic structures.
